I doubt you'd notice a difference in SQ among the major choices**.
It comes down more to price, ease of integration and use, along with what else (if anything) you might want to do with the machine besides run Roon.
Options include:
* raspberry pi (probably the cheapest option; many users seem to be quite satisfied with them; involves a little DIY setup)
* Nucleus (a little pricey, but probably the easiest turn-key solution for running Roon Core)
* Nucleus alternatives such as the sonicTransporter, which tend to be a little cheaper than the Nucleus, possibly with faster processors, plus support for a few music-related applications besides Roon Core (such as HQ Player)
* Mac Mini (possibly a good choice if you might want a full-featured computer for tasks unrelated to Roon; compared to a Roon Nucleus, you'll probably pay less to get more, including faster processing, but this choice goes against some recommendations to dedicate a computer only to Roon processing)
** BACCH-SP not only can be configured to run as a Roon Core or endpoint, but also applies sophisticated "audiophile 3D" processes that do affect the SQ (soundstage/imaging) significantly. Very expensive, though.
It comes down more to price, ease of integration and use, along with what else (if anything) you might want to do with the machine besides run Roon.
Options include:
* raspberry pi (probably the cheapest option; many users seem to be quite satisfied with them; involves a little DIY setup)
* Nucleus (a little pricey, but probably the easiest turn-key solution for running Roon Core)
* Nucleus alternatives such as the sonicTransporter, which tend to be a little cheaper than the Nucleus, possibly with faster processors, plus support for a few music-related applications besides Roon Core (such as HQ Player)
* Mac Mini (possibly a good choice if you might want a full-featured computer for tasks unrelated to Roon; compared to a Roon Nucleus, you'll probably pay less to get more, including faster processing, but this choice goes against some recommendations to dedicate a computer only to Roon processing)
** BACCH-SP not only can be configured to run as a Roon Core or endpoint, but also applies sophisticated "audiophile 3D" processes that do affect the SQ (soundstage/imaging) significantly. Very expensive, though.